Делаю в VS2010 add service reference (например) на
http://jira.atlassian.com/rpc/soap/jirasoapservice-v2?wsdl. Получаю неюзабельного клиента: набор методов распознался, а их параметры — нет. Та же фигня с add web reference. Wsdl.exe генерит нормального клиента (а вот svcutil что-то не хочет), но хочется обойтись средствами VS. Как быть? Может, какие-то настройки надо покрутить?
Попробовал в 2010.
Похоже svcutil спотыкается на внешних нэймспэйсах в WSDL-ке.
Вот такой изврат прокатил:
Сохранить WSDL локально и натравить на нее.
WEB service refrence вроде сгенерил методы с параметрами (комплектность не проверял
).
В конце-концов, можно ведь Wsdl.exe в PreBuild прописать, а стандартных настроек под это дело похоже нет.